Index’s former CEO and president arrested for fraud
Posted on 10 years ago by Brian(@NE_Brian) in News | 0 comments
Former Index CEO Masami Ochiai and former president Yoshimi Ochiai have both been arrested for fraud, Japanese outlet Nikkei is reporting. The two have both been charged with falsifying financial records and inflating profits during their time with the company.
When it was suspected of improper accounting last year, Index eventually filed for bankruptcy and was sold to SEGA Sammy.
Masami Ochiai is pleading his innocence for the time being, stating that he “did not do anything illegal” when asked about Nikkei’s coverage of the situation.

Nintendo says it’s “hard at work on Shin Megami Tensei IV’s localization” for Europe
Posted on 10 years ago by Brian(@NE_Brian) in 3DS, News | 5 Comments
Shin Megami Tensei IV was announced for Europe during a Nintendo Direct over a year ago. Since then, we’ve barely heard a peep about the game’s release.
Despite the silence though, the 3DS RPG still seems to be planned for Europe. Nintendo France’s Stephan Bole told Le Figaro in a new interview that the company is “hard at work on the French translation of Shin Megami Tensei”.

Last Conception II DLC out now
Posted on 10 years ago by Brian(@NE_Brian) in 3DS, Videos | 0 comments
The final round of downloadable content is now available for Conception II: Children of the Seven Stars. Players can get their hands on Serious Sagitta, Serious Bootes, and Monokuma’s Revenge. Each of these quests can only be accessed once players progress the story to a certain point.
